Political newcomer Darline Graham wins South Carolinaโ€™s GOP Senate runoff

Darline Graham won South Carolina's GOP Senate runoff on Tuesday, securing her position to replace her late brother, Lindsey Graham. The election took place in a snap primary, highlighting the urgency for the Republican Party to fill the vacancy left by Lindsey, a long-serving senator who passed away earlier this year.

Darline's victory comes amid a backdrop of significant political maneuvering. Her campaign gained momentum after receiving a public endorsement from former President Donald Trump, who remains a powerful figure in the Republican Party. Trump's backing likely galvanized support among loyal Republican voters, who are eager to maintain the party's influence in the Senate. This runoff follows a period of heightened political tension, with the GOP facing challenges from both Democrats and internal divisions as the 2024 election cycle approaches.

In the runoff, Darline Graham garnered approximately 60% of the vote, outperforming her opponent, a former state representative, who received around 40%. Voter turnout exceeded expectations, indicating a strong interest in the race and the support for Grahamโ€™s candidacy. Analysts suggest her win reflects a broader trend of political dynasties in American politics, as families with established political legacies often have an advantage in elections.

Looking ahead, Darline Graham is expected to campaign heavily in the lead-up to the general election. Her success in the runoff positions her as a key player in the GOP's strategy to retain control of the Senate. The outcome of her campaign will not only influence South Carolina's political landscape but also have implications for the balance of power in Washington as both parties prepare for a contentious election season.
